Transaction 43ec1508bc5a3fa55b8389ec9b59b27782d81d77439f3a849437150406116adf
1 Input
1 Output
-
43ec1508bc5a3fa55b8389ec9b59b27782d81d77439f3a849437150406116adf:0
- value
- 107145
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c3a639c786e40cb06c8078657def3f2d41a8010d065af5ed879c316e2e977fc5
- address
- bc1pcwnrn3uxusxtqmyq0pjhmmel94q6sqgdqed0tmv8nsckut5h0lzsl2cf9e